                              Right now, there is no chance of us releasing these figures in single, no-frills versions down the road. There is always the possibility that something might change in what we are able to do, but this is what Marvel retro is for the foreseeable future.

                              I think I said in the other thread that movie versions are a separate license (several, in fact), and not planned at this time.

                              And this will not be as extensive a line as Minimates. At the moment, I believe we are only looking at a few key characters from outside the original Mego line-up.
